Abstract :
The power spectrum of acoustic A-mode backscattering was used to determine size of small scatterers. The mean acoustic size of scatterers and histological measurement of mean alveolar sac size were determined from alveolar regions of the normal preterm lamb lung. Comparisons between these data showed no statistical difference (α=0.05, p value=0.144), and suggested that A-mode ultrasound could provide important information about the anatomical changes of the developing alveolus
